0

XAMLに次のコードがあります

<Button Tag='{Binding id}' Click="RecordClick">
                                            <Button.Template>
                                                <ControlTemplate>
                                                    <Image Source='./Images/RecordBG.png'  Height="270" Width="270" Margin='15,-5,0,0'/>
                                                </ControlTemplate>
                                            </Button.Template>
                                        </Button>

および C# の背後にあるコードでは:

private void RecordClick(object sender, RoutedEventArgs e)
        {
            string buttonName = (string)((Button)sender).Tag;

            this.Frame.Navigate(typeof(QRChart),buttonName);
        }

[画像] ボタンをクリックすると、一部がクリックされません。一部のみ動作しています。なぜそれが起こるのか、これを修正する方法を知りたいですか?

4

2 に答える 2

0

画像の上にある s のTappedイベントを追加しました。Texblock現在、期待どおりに動作しています。

于 2013-04-04T06:38:15.743 に答える